I have the following function

$('.link1-**number**').click( function() {
    $(".link2-**number**").hide()
});

When I click on link1-number I want to hide link2-number but only if number are the same value.

So
<a class="link1-1987">Link 1</a>
Hides <a class="link2-1987">Link 2</a>

<a class="link1-1">Link 1</a>
Hides <a class="link2-1">Link 2</a>

<a class="link1-5">Link 1</a>
Hides <a class="link2-5">Link 2</a>

etc

    Answer for your edit:

    $('a[class^=link1]').click(function(){
        var number = this.className.split('-')[1];
        $('a.link2-' + number).hide();
    });
    

    DEMO

    Note that it will work only if:

    1. There is only one class for link1 anchors.
    2. That anchor doesn’t have more than one hyphen.
